Output 156e4f73be1f7c241fed3d6d930b4effd22035cf0a9ab7588c5dfb3248d39089:2

value
27385549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ea08536e673f965233a51bc0272e4ff8efcd1117 OP_EQUAL
address
3P2U1vfFSqnqRDid5KZEyXEPR3F3r6qVjz
transaction
156e4f73be1f7c241fed3d6d930b4effd22035cf0a9ab7588c5dfb3248d39089
spent
true